STUDY OF PROGNOSTIC FACTORS IN PERFORATIVE PERITONITIS

Journal Title: Journal of Evolution of Medical and Dental Sciences - Year 2013, Vol 2, Issue 30

Abstract

 This is a prospective hospital based study conducted in our hospital from June 2008 to July 2010 involving a total of 50 patients with perforative peritonitis. Prognostic factors and the validity of scoring systems were analyzed. Age over 50, longer duration of perforation, presence of shock on day one, extent of peritoneal contamination and associated medical illness adversely affect prognosis. Enteric and duodenal perforations carry a higher mortality. Both MPI and Sepsis Score accurately predicted mortality and morbidity rates.
